Long non-coding RNA SNHG1 promotes cell proliferation and tumorigenesis in colorectal cancer via Wnt/β-catenin signaling.

Hong Qi, Junhua Wang, Fenghua Wang, Hongmei Ma.   

Abstract

Nucleolar RNA Host Gene 1 (SNHG1) is responsible for initiation, progression, and metastasis of various cancers. However, the role and molecular mechanism of SNHG1 is poorly understood in colorectal cancer. Here we discovered that SNHG1 is high-expressed in colorectal cancer cells. We find that SNHG1 knockdown inhibits cell proliferation and induces apoptosis in colorectal cancer. Moreover, SNHG1 can promote the expression of target genes, and SNHG1 expression is positively correlated with WNT expression. Thus, SNHG1 regulates colorectal cancer by Wnt/β-catenin signaling pathway. Our study provides strong evidence that SNHG1 may significantly be associated with the development and progression of colorectal cancer.
